
Now it's the turn of the next generation: Inspired by its graduates, Swindon Town seek more FA Youth Cup delight
11.12.24, 17:53 8 Min Read

Swindon Town’s first team sprang a knockout surprise away from home on Tuesday, now can the next generation make it two in a week?
Town’s youngsters travel to QPR on Thursday night (December 12), looking to reach the fourth round of the FA Youth Cup for the second season running.
And after a week in which they’ve seen three graduates make significant contributions to the senior side’s results, there is an extra wave of enthusiasm and belief rippling through the squad.
